[Veritas-bu] 6.5.3 DSSU Relocation Settings disappear
Hello to all, NBU 6.5.3, MasterCluster at Solaris10 VCS Cluster, 2 Media Server A/B W2K3, 2xHP EVA DSSU each 1TB. 2xDSSU A/B one on each Media Media 1TB SAN LUN. We set up the first DSSU (A) on Media A the staging schedule, final dest. Pool, Library - OK Staging is working. Now we set up the second DSSU on Media B the staging schedule, final dest. Pool, Library - The second DSSU relocation is working, but all the staging settings from the first one change back to the default setting ! We did the configuration by Win Gui, Java Gui, via command line on the master, but always the same. Only the last configured DSSU is working, on all the other former configured DSSU's the staging settings change to default. Any suggestions ? [Veritas-bu] Upgrading from Netbackup 6.0 32 bit to 6.5 64 bit
Hello, this direct upgrade from 32 to 64Bit is not supported ! If you really need to be on 64Bit platform (windows ?), it has to be done by Symantec Consulting. [Veritas-bu] DSU writing to Quantum StorNext SNFS filesystem, Solaris
Hello, My setup: SUN V445, Solaris10, NBU Master6.0MP4 only DSU's; StorNext3.0 installed on the same server. The DSU writes the NBU images to the StorNext SNFS filesystem (1TB). At the last image we allways get Error14 (Disk write error). If the same DSU writes to an usf filesystem, everything works OK. If the Catalog backup writes via DSU to the snfs, this works. We have tested with a lot of different fragment sizes, allways the same error 14. I guess this error is somehow related to the cvfs Filesystem and the special VERITAS version of tar. Any idea to this problem ?
